# Log sampling for the Wrennet notification service
# This service emits roughly 40k log lines per minute at peak, so we
# sample INFO at 5% and keep WARN/ERROR at 100%. If support needs full
# traces for an incident, flip sample_rate to 1.0 for no more than one
# hour — the sink fills quickly. Sampled logs are written to the store below.

replica DSN, yadup-hahig: mongodb://gilys_svc:Mx@db-5f8f.norvasoft.internal:5432/eliion

Internal Memo — Warranty Cost Overrun, Tarnfield Appliances

To: Sales Leads

Warranty claims on the Coldline K4 freezer series ran 37% over budget this quarter, driven by compressor failures in units shipped from the Ashgrove plant. Finance has frozen promotional extended warranties until root cause is confirmed. Please pause K4-led bundles and steer customers toward the K6 line in the interim. Revised sales guidance ships Friday. The confidential remediation plan is set out below.

management briefing: Silmirek Group is in early talks to buy Oliysix Group for about $124.4 million. The Briath launch date is December 14, and nothing goes to the press before then. Legal wants the Sildorax Logistics term sheet withdrawn before May 4.

### Capacity note: flaky integration tests on Tillwise Payments

Quick one for the sync: our integration suite for Tillwise keeps flaking because the sandbox ledger pool is undersized — tests fight over connections and time out. Rather than endlessly retrying, I propose we right-size the pool and loosen a couple of timeouts. Current numbers below for discussion; tweak at your peril.

constants for yaduf-fahag:
BUDGETS = {
    "kelix": 528,
    "briwyn": 734,
}